Our take

Une Nuit Étoilée Au Bengale is a fragrance for evenings that call for warmth and presence. Christine Nagel builds the opening with rose and bergamot, but the citrus stays in the background while the flower sets a soft, powdery tone. This is not a bright daytime scent. The rose here feels rounded and heavy rather than fresh, and it prepares the ground for the spices that follow.

The heart turns the composition toward sandalwood, cinnamon, and ginger. These notes create a dry, woody heat that keeps the sweetness of the base in check. Amber and vanilla arrive last, but they do not turn the perfume into a dessert. The powdery accord runs through the entire wear and gives the spices a smooth surface to rest on. It feels composed and deliberate.

This works best for someone who wants a classic amber rose without modern sharpness. The cinnamon and ginger give it a lift that prevents the vanilla from feeling flat. It suits cooler nights and formal settings where a gentle, spicy trail fits the mood. People who dislike powdery scents or heavy rose should avoid it. The blend settles into a warm, woody amber.
